RJC Group is looking for a Python Developer to join their Front Office Delivery team in London, supporting traders. You will develop and enhance Python-based applications, take responsibility for the full delivery lifecycle, and collaborate with end users. This role offers a competitive salary with a hybrid working structure in a fast-paced environment. Interested candidates should apply with an up to date CV.

How to prepare for a job interview at RJC Group

Know Your Python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on your Python skills before the interview. Be ready to discuss your experience with Python-based applications and any specific libraries or frameworks you've used. Practising coding challenges can also help you demonstrate your problem-solving abilities.

Understand the Trading Environment

Familiarise yourself with trading tools and the financial markets. Knowing how your role as a Python Developer fits into the trading process will show that you're not just a techie but also understand the business side of things. This knowledge can set you apart from other candidates.

Prepare for Scenario-Based Questions

Expect questions that assess how you handle real-world problems. Think about past projects where you had to collaborate with end users or manage the full delivery lifecycle. Be ready to share specific examples that highlight your skills and adaptability in a fast-paced environment.

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the team dynamics, the technologies they use, or how they measure success in this role.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
